Serverüberwachung: Best Practices und Tools

building photography

Ein effektives Serverüberwachungssystem ist unerlässlich, um die Leistung und Zuverlässigkeit Ihrer Serverinfrastruktur zu gewährleisten. In diesem Artikel werden bewährte Verfahren und Tools vorgestellt, die Ihnen helfen, die Serverüberwachung in Ihrem Unternehmen zu optimieren.

Warum ist Serverüberwachung wichtig?

Die Überwachung Ihrer Server ermöglicht es Ihnen, potenzielle Probleme frühzeitig zu erkennen und zu beheben, bevor sie zu größeren Störungen führen. Eine schlechte Leistung oder ein Serverausfall kann zu Umsatzverlusten, Kundenzufriedenheitsproblemen und einem allgemeinen Vertrauensverlust führen.

Best Practices für die Serverüberwachung

Definieren Sie klare Überwachungsziele Legen Sie zunächst fest, welche Metriken und Parameter Sie überwachen möchten, um ein genaues Bild der Serverleistung zu erhalten. Dies können CPU-Auslastung, Speicherbelegung, Netzwerkauslastung, Festplattenzugriffszeiten und andere relevante Kennzahlen sein.

Tools zur Serverüberwachung

  • Nagios: Eine beliebte Open-Source-Software für die Serverüberwachung. Nagios bietet eine breite Palette von Überwachungsfunktionen und eine aktive Entwicklergemeinschaft, die kontinuierlich neue Funktionen und Erweiterungen bereitstellt.
  • Zabbix: Eine skalierbare und flexible Monitoring-Lösung, die vielfältige Überwachungsmöglichkeiten bietet. Zabbix unterstützt eine große Anzahl von Geräten und Plattformen und kann als kostenlose Open-Source-Version oder als erweiterte kommerzielle Version genutzt werden.
  • Datadog: Eine cloudbasierte Serverüberwachungsplattform, die umfassende Einblicke in die Leistung Ihrer Server bietet. Datadog unterstützt die Überwachung von physischen, virtuellen und Cloud-Servern und bietet eine Vielzahl von Erweiterungen und Integrationen.
  • SolarWinds Server & Application Monitor: Eine umfassende Lösung für die Überwachung Ihrer Serverinfrastruktur. Das Tool bietet eine breite Palette von Überwachungsfunktionen für Server, Anwendungen, Datenbanken und vieles mehr.

Überwachung von kritischen Servermetriken

CPU-Auslastung: Überwachen Sie die Auslastung Ihrer CPU, um potenzielle Engpässe oder Überlastungen frühzeitig zu erkennen.

  • Speicherbelegung: Behalten Sie den Speicherplatz Ihrer Server im Auge, um sicherzustellen, dass genügend Kapazität für den reibungslosen Betrieb vorhanden ist.
  • Netzwerkauslastung: Überwachen Sie den Datenverkehr und die Netzwerklatenz, um sicherzustellen, dass Ihre Serverkommunikation reibungslos funktioniert.
  • Festplattenzugriffszeiten: Behalten Sie die Zugriffszeiten auf Ihre Festplatten im Auge, um zu vermeiden, dass langsame Speicherzugriffe die Leistung beeinträchtigen.
  • Serverauslastung: Verfolgen Sie die Auslastung Ihrer Server, um zu erkennen, ob die Kapazitätsgrenzen erreicht sind und ob zusätzliche Ressourcen erforderlich sind.

Eine effektive Serverüberwachung ist entscheidend, um die Leistung und Verfügbarkeit Ihrer Serverinfrastruktur aufrechtzuerhalten. Durch die Umsetzung bewährter Verfahren und die Nutzung geeigneter Überwachungstools können potenzielle Probleme frühzeitig erkannt und behoben werden. Investieren Sie in die Serverüberwachung, um Serverausfälle zu minimieren, die Kundenzufriedenheit zu gewährleisten und das Vertrauen Ihrer Kunden zu stärken.